About the Nursery

Full-Service Retail Plant Nursery. Top products: Ornamental trees, Shrubs, Perennials, Annuals, Nursery stock. Uncle John's Plant Farm Home & Garden is a well-established horticultural retailer specializing in a wide variety of botanical products including ornamental trees, deciduous and evergreen shrubs, seasonal annuals, and hardy perennials. Catering to both retail homeowners and landscape professionals, the business provides a comprehensive selection of nursery stock suited for local climate conditions. Their operations focus on providing quality plant material and gardening supplies, often facilitating the aesthetic and structural development of residential and commercial landscapes. With a history rooted in horticultural expertise, the nursery serves as a regional hub for plant sourcing, offering expert guidance on plant selection, maintenance, and landscape integration. They maintain extensive growing and display facilities, ensuring a consistent supply of healthy, field-grown or containerized specimens. Their mission centers on supporting the gardening community through high-quality plant cultivation, seasonal horticultural offerings, and expert advice to ensure plant success for their clientele.
